Webb21 apr. 2024 · NIH awarded 11,332 competing Research Project Grants (RPGs) in FY 2024, 297 more than FY 2024. We spent $22.6 billion on RPGS, an additional $1.0 billion (4.9 percent) over the previous year, with the average size per award increasing by $13,065 (2.4 percent). Webb11 jan. 2024 · NIH's Modular Budget Policy apply. Applicants submitting with direct costs of $250,000 or less (total for all years, excluding consortium Facilities and Administrative [F&A] costs) must use the Modular Budget. Webb21 apr. 2024 · NIH funded 11,332 grants, leading to a 20.6 percent success rate. Compared to FY 2024, NIH spending in this category rose by 4.9 percent to $21.636 billion. The average award’s total cost was $566,744, an increase of $13,065 or 2.4 percent from FY 2024. As usual, most of those RPGs were R01-equivalents. WebbFor the NCI T32, R01-like research funding includes peer-reviewed research grants from other federal sources and private foundations. The award duration must be for at least 3 years with a minimum of $150,000 direct costs per year. Grants under a no-cost extension do not qualify. Webb18 aug. 2024 · The NIH invests most of its $45 billion budget 1 in medical research for the American people. Over 84 percent 2 of NIH’s funding is awarded for extramural research , largely through almost 50,000 competitive grants to more than 300,000 researchers at more than 2,500 universities, medical schools, and other research institutions in ...

Webb22 juli 2024 · Specific grant programs may require a specific minimum effort requirement, which continues into the NCE period (i.e. NIH award types: K, R35, DP1). Therefore, before preparing the NCE request, review the terms and conditions of your award to determine if a specific commitment must continue.
